Deconstructing the Threat: Anatomy of Modern DDoS Campaigns

Today's DDoS attacks are far more intricate than those of previous years. Attackers are leveraging a wider array of techniques, making detection and mitigation more challenging.

Volumetric Attacks on Steroids

While still prevalent, volumetric attacks in 2025 have reached unprecedented sizes, often exceeding terabits per second. These aim to overwhelm network bandwidth, making legitimate traffic impossible. Botnets, often powered by compromised IoT devices and even AI-driven automation, are being deployed on a scale previously unseen, capable of generating massive floods of data.

Protocol and Application Layer Sophistication

Beyond sheer volume, attackers are increasingly targeting specific weaknesses in network protocols (e.g., SYN floods, UDP amplification) and application layers (e.g., HTTP floods, slow-drip attacks). These attacks consume server resources, bypass traditional rate-limiting, and are harder to distinguish from legitimate user behavior, demanding more intelligent and context-aware defense mechanisms.

Multi-Vector Assaults and Chameleon Tactics

A defining characteristic of 2025's DDoS landscape is the prevalence of multi-vector attacks. Attackers simultaneously launch different types of attacks across various layers, forcing defenders to spread resources thinly and exploit the weakest link. Furthermore, "chameleon" attacks rapidly shift tactics and vectors, adapting to mitigation efforts in real-time, requiring dynamic and adaptive defense systems.

Fortifying Your Digital Future: Actionable Strategies for Resilience

In the face of these escalating threats, organizations must adopt a proactive and multi-layered approach to DDoS defense. Reliance on a single solution is no longer sufficient; a comprehensive strategy is essential.

1. Invest in Advanced DDoS Mitigation Services

Partnering with dedicated DDoS mitigation services is paramount. These services, like Cloudflare itself, offer always-on protection, leveraging global networks and advanced AI-driven detection to absorb and filter malicious traffic before it reaches your infrastructure. Look for solutions offering real-time analytics, automated response, and capabilities to handle multi-vector attacks.

2. Implement Robust Network Architecture and Best Practices

Beyond external services, fortify your internal network. This includes:

  • Redundant Infrastructure: Distribute your services across multiple data centers and cloud providers to minimize single points of failure.
  • Rate Limiting: Implement rate limiting at various network layers to prevent legitimate traffic from being overwhelmed.
  • Load Balancing: Use load balancers to distribute incoming traffic efficiently and prevent any single server from becoming a bottleneck.
  • Regular Security Audits: Continuously assess your network for vulnerabilities that could be exploited in a DDoS attack.

3. Develop a Comprehensive Incident Response Plan

Preparation is key. Have a clear, well-rehearsed DDoS incident response plan in place. This plan should outline:

  • Detection Protocols: How will you identify a DDoS attack quickly?
  • Communication Strategy: Who needs to be informed internally and externally (e.g., customers, ISPs)?
  • Mitigation Steps: Detailed procedures for activating mitigation services and reconfiguring network settings.
  • Post-Attack Analysis: Learning from each incident to improve future defenses.

4. Optimize Application and Server Performance

Efficient applications and robust servers are more resilient to attacks. Optimize your code, database queries, and server configurations to handle higher loads and traffic spikes. This reduces the attack surface and increases the threshold before services are impacted.

5. Educate and Train Your Team

Your human firewall is as important as your technical one. Train your IT and security teams on the latest DDoS attack vectors, detection methods, and response procedures. Foster a security-conscious culture throughout your organization.
